Welcome to on-call for Checkout at Marblewick! One of your recurring jobs is babysitting the weekly load test against the checkout flow. The Hammerline harness ramps to 5k virtual shoppers; if p99 latency crosses 2s, kill the run — don't let it page the payments folks. Results land in the perf dashboard automatically. First time in, the dashboard's admin vault will be locked, which is normal. Unlock it with the team recovery passphrase shown below.

strongbox words: ulaael-quenix

## Onboarding: EchoHall Audio Guide

EchoHall serves tour audio for the Verrow Gallery app. The backend reads its config from `app.env`: `STREAM_REGION`, `AUDIO_BITRATE`, and `SESSION_TTL_MIN` are all non-sensitive.

Transcoding calls go through the Larkspur media service, which requires a per-environment credential. Append that credential to the next line of app.env.

sealed setting: VAULT_KEY3=6bd

Subject: Handover — Fabrikit on-call

Hey! Quick handover notes. Fabrikit (our test-data factory lib) had a flaky seed generator this week — if builds fail on the Norwick suite, just bump the seed cache and rerun. Docs live on the Lantermill wiki under "Fabrikit basics," which new folks should skim first. Nothing else burning. If anything weird pops up overnight, ping the library owner directly.

billing contact of bafog-bawip = fraael@lumicworks.corp

Handover: Crash-Report Pipeline (Lanternfish Mobile)

Taking over from me is straightforward. Crash reports flow from the app into the Grebe ingestion service, get symbolicated, then land in the triage board the support team already uses. The only flaky part is symbolication after a new release; if symbols are missing, re-upload them via the build job. Everything else is documented, with runbooks and escalation steps, on the page below.

wiki page, bawig-yawep: https://jenkins.nelvrotech.local/ticket/build/projects/view/view/pages/view/a285c2b5588ad4f337d9b5f2